Specific function: Member of the two-component regulatory system phoQ/phoP which regulates the expression of genes involved in virulence and resistance to host defense antimicrobial peptides [H]

COG id: COG0745

COG function: function code TK; Response regulators consisting of a CheY-like receiver domain and a winged-helix DNA-binding domain
